The Sungrow ESS Experience Day in Munich: A Leap Towards Europe's Clean Energy Future



On March 20th, 2025, Munich played host to an important gathering of industry leaders, experts, and stakeholders during the Sungrow ESS Experience Day. With the urgency for a transition to sustainable energy sources in Europe growing, this event highlighted the essential role of Energy Storage Systems (ESS) in achieving grid stability and advancing the overall energy landscape.

A Platform for Knowledge Exchange



One of the principal aims of the ESS Experience Day was to facilitate knowledge sharing. Attendees experienced hands-on demonstrations of cutting-edge technologies, such as the liquid-cooled PowerStack 200CS and PowerTitan 2.0, showcasing advancements in battery storage systems. Moreover, participants engaged in discussions around current market trends and future forecasts for the energy storage sector.

A notable presentation was delivered by Antonio Arruebo, a market analyst at SolarPower Europe (SPE), who provided critical insights into the need for increased grid flexibility. According to his analysis, the demand for power flexibility in the European Union is set to quintuple by 2030, relying significantly on battery systems for demand response. Additionally, predictions for the European Battery Energy Storage System (BESS) market indicate robust growth, with expectations of reaching between 260 GWh to 400 GWh by 2028.

Showcasing Success Stories



Two case studies were prominently showcased during the event, focusing on landmark ESS projects in the UK and Belgium. The Bramley project, managed by BW ESS, showcased a 100MW/331MWh capacity, while the Vilvoorde project by Engie boasted a larger scale of 200MW/800MWh. Insights from these endeavors provided real-world context to the discussions, illustrating the successes and learnings derived from executing large-scale energy storage initiatives.

Look Ahead



The event culminated in a panel discussion featuring industry experts who debated the current landscape and future potential of energy storage systems. Topics included the challenges of market integration, evolving regulatory environments, and technical hurdles that need addressing to facilitate a successful transition to a renewable-powered future.

As the global energy storage market continues to expand, projected to hit 137 GW/442 GWh by 2030 at a growth rate of 21% per year, Europe remains a pivotal territory for this growth.
